Long Islanders Urged To Prepare For Hurricane Earl's Worst
wpix.comOn Long Island, emergency workers are telling residents to prepare for Hurricane Earl to deliver the worst. They also warn that people who live closest to the water and farthest east on Long Island are at the greatest risk. Rell, Others Laud N.Y.'s Rejection Of Broadwater Gas Plant
Courant Staff WriterOpponents cheered as New York Gov. David Paterson declared Thursday, "The fact is, Broadwater is behind us." But the high-stakes battle over Broadwater Energy's plan to put a massive, floating, natural-gas plant in Long Island Sound isn't over yet.
